Giannis Antetokounmpo has been linked with the Golden State Warriors as well amid the Miami Heat trade rumors.

Giannis Antetokounmpo’s future has become a topic of heavy discussion in recent days. The Milwaukee Bucks have made a 1-5 start to the 2024-25 season and if things don’t improve quickly, the former MVP might look for a way out. The Miami Heat are rumored to be one of his preferred trade destinations alongside the Brooklyn Nets.

The Heat showed a lot of trust in their core this summer but they have not particularly impressed to start off the season either. They have won the games they should win while struggling against contenders like the New York Knicks and Orlando Magic.

If things carry on in this fashion, and with the uncertainty around Jimmy Butler’s future, it would not be a surprise if the Heat decide to shake things up.

If someone like Giannis were to become available, expect the Heat to be in the mix. With all due respect to Butler and what he has done for the franchise, that would be their most high-profile trade since LeBron James.

Of course, the Heat would not be the only team in the race to sign Giannis. As reported by Joshua Rogers of talkSPORT, according to NBA insiders Zach Lowe and Ramona Shelburne, the New Orleans Pelicans, Toronto Raptors, New York Knicks and Golden State Warriors “will be watching this situation closely”.

It would make perfect sense for the Warriors to try and bring in Giannis. They are in a position where they need to do whatever possible to get the most out of Steph Curry’s remaining prime.

In fact, the Warriors have also been linked with a potential move for Butler, another guy who would make them Championship contenders.

Then there have been suggestions that the Heat could potentially make another play for Damian Lillard, who they failed to bring in last summer as he ended up in Milwaukee.

Thus, NBA fans could witness one of the most exciting games of trade dominoes in the near future with the future of some of basketball’s biggest stars up in the air.
